    ASU Learning Enterprise is seeking an experienced Marketing Director dedicated to expanding access to higher education through our Universal Pathways portfolio. The portfolio consists of three learning offerings, Universal Learner Courses, Earned Admission and Accelerate ASU.

    In this role, you will drive strategic growth for these innovative offerings, with a focus on new learner acquisition, retention and expansion across B2C, B2B and B2B2C channels. The ideal candidate will possess a blend of strategic thinking with hands-on execution, partnering closely with other team members in product and marketing to hit aggressive revenue growth targets.

    This role is based at ASU’s Tempe campus. A fingerprint background check is a mandatory step in the hiring process.

    Essential Duties:

    Refine Product Positioning Across Portfolio

    • You will own product marketing strategy for the Universal Pathways portfolio of offerings, including key messages, buyer personas, use cases, and learner journey development.

    • You will be the go-to expert for competitive analysis and product positioning, defining growth markets and ensuring that Universal Learner Courses, Earned Admission and Accelerate ASU are seen as the best options in key market segments. 

    • You will be a master of K-12 marketing, understanding the nuances of domestic and global markets and translating that into high-performance marketing strategies that will fuel 2X growth of the portfolio year over year.

    Partner on Demand Generation and ABM Strategies:

    • You will develop go-to-market strategies targeting the families of high school learners as well as their schools and school districts, with key value propositions for each.

    • You will partner with the demand generation and communication functions to execute campaigns designed to hit aggressive growth targets.

    • You will use data analytics to identify growth opportunities and potential accounts, driving expansion of learners and learning offering access. 

    Lead + Collaborate Across the Enterprise: 

    • You will work closely with business development and product teams to scale Accelerate ASU in key markets across Arizona, the U.S. and the world.

    • You will ensure the business development teams have the information and collateral that they need to scale pipeline and revenue, capturing market feedback to inform future growth strategies.

    • You will build strong relationships with key marketing partners across ASU to ensure we present a unified ASU message to the market.

    • You will partner with other marketing directors and portfolio leads, including Career and Professional Learning and Emerging Learning Solutions, to position integrated solutions to the market when relevant. 

    • You will be effective working in a highly matrixed environment and lead with clarity, communication and purpose.

    • You will use data to back up your recommendations and support the portfolio with a can-do attitude, taking on additional marketing initiatives as required.

    Other duties as assigned.

    About Learning Enterprise:

    ASU’s Learning Enterprise expands universal access to opportunity for learners – at every stage in life. Serving over 1.2 million learners in over 150 countries worldwide, we're reimagining the role of universities in society as catalysts of economic and social mobility, guided by the belief that all learners can harness education as a ladder of opportunity. Our programs meet learners wherever they are, removing the barriers while prioritizing belonging and support.
